SEC. 644. HOMESTEAD PROPERTY. Section 352(c) of the Consolidated Farm and Rural Development Act (7 U.S.C. 2000(c)) is amended— (1) in paragraph (1)(A), by striking "90" each place it appears and inserting "30"; and (2) in paragraph (6)— (A) in the first sentence, by striking "Within 30" and all that follows through "title," and insert "Not later than the date of acquisition of the property securing a loan made under this title (or, in the case of real property in inventory on the date of enactment of the Federal Agriculture Improvement and Reform Act of 1996, not later than 5 days after the date of enactment of the Act),"; and (B) by striking the second sentence. SEC. 645. RESTRUCTURING. Section 353 of the Consolidated Farm and Rural Development Act (7 U.S.C. 2001) is amended— (1) in subsection (c)— (A) in paragraph (3), by striking subparagraph (C) and inserting the following: "(C) CASH FLOW MARGIN.— For the purpose of assessing under subparagraph (A) the ability of a borrower to meet debt obligations and continue farming operations, the Secretary shall assume that the borrower needs up to 110 percent of the amount indicated for payment of farm operating expenses, debt service obligations, and family living expenses."; and (B) by striking paragraph (6) and inserting the following: " (6) TERMINATION OF LOAN OBLIGATIONS. —The obligations of a borrower to the Secretary under a loan shall terminate if— "(A) the borrower satisfies the requirements of paragraphs (1) and (2) of subsection (b); "(B) the value of the restructured loan is less than the recovery value; and "(C) not later than 90 days after receipt of the notification described in paragraph (4)(B), the borrower pays (or obtains third-party financing to pay) the Secretary an amount equal to the current market value."; (2) by striking subsection (k); and (3) by redesignating subsections (1) through (p) as subsections (k) through (o), respectively.
